The equation of the translated function G(x) is given by:
G(x) = sin(x) + 2.
There are many transformations that can happen to the graph of a function, such as translation, stretch, compression, rotation, reflection, dilation and so on.
In the context of this problem, the transformation was a translation, in which the graph of the function is moved either left, right, up or down.
The parent function in this problem is:
y = sin(x).
From the given image, the function y, given by the dashed line, was shifted up 2 units to generate the function g(x), hence the definition of function g(x) is given by:
g(x) = sin(x) + 2.
The addition by 2 in the range of the function represents the translation up 2 units of the function.
